What is an Electric Mobility Scooter?

An electrical mobility scooter is a battery-powered lorry created particularly for people who have difficulty walking. These scooters normally include a comfy seat, handlebars for steering, and large wheels for stability. Unlike conventional wheelchairs, mobility scooters permit users to cover longer ranges with ease.

Secret Features of Electric Mobility Scooters

FunctionDescription Motor PowerTypically ranges from 200W to 1000W SpeedTypical speeds of 4 to 8 mph Weight CapacityVaried capacities, normally between 250 to 500 lbs Battery RangeVarieties from 10 to 40 miles on a single charge DimensionsVaried sizes to fit indoor and outdoor environments Turning RadiusSmaller sized turning radius for navigation in tight areas Braking SystemElectronic brakes for security and ease of use

Types of Electric Mobility Scooters

Electric mobility scooters been available in different types, each developed to fulfill particular needs. Below are the most common categories:

TypeDescriptionSuitable For Portable ScootersLightweight, foldable styles for easy transportationThose with restricted storage area Sturdy ScootersGreater weight capacity and robust buildingUsers needing more toughness Road-Safe ScootersEfficient in higher speeds and longer varietyOutdoor use on roads All-Terrain ScootersDeveloped with rugged tires for diverse surfacesAdventurers and outdoor lovers Three-Wheel ScootersMuch better maneuverability in tight spacesIndoor use or small environments Four-Wheel ScootersImproved stability and supportUsers requiring extra security

How to Choose the Right Electric Mobility Scooter

Choosing the best electric mobility scooter can be a complicated task. Here are some aspects to consider:

Usage: Determine where you will primarily use the scooter (indoor vs. outdoor, on roadways vs. pathways).

Weight Capacity: Ensure the scooter can securely accommodate the user's weight.

Battery Range: Consider how far you need to travel on a single charge, especially if you intend on using the scooter for errands or longer getaways.

Portability: If you require to transport the scooter often, look for collapsible or light-weight models.

Convenience and Adjustability: Prioritize scooters with adjustable seats and ergonomic designs to guarantee convenience throughout usage.

Budget: Set a budget that consists of not simply the purchase rate however also continuous maintenance and battery replacement expenses.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)

1. How quick can electrical mobility scooters go?

A lot of electrical mobility scooters can reach speeds ranging from 4 to 8 mph, depending on the model and design.

2. Do I require a motorist's license to operate a mobility scooter?

In a lot of jurisdictions, you do not need a motorist's license to run a mobility scooter, but it is a good idea to examine regional guidelines.

3. How far can I take a trip on a single charge?

The range varies by design, typically between 10 to 40 miles on a single charge, depending upon the battery size and terrain.

4. What is the weight limit for electric mobility scooters?

Weight capacities generally vary from 250 lbs to 500 lbs, depending on the design.

5. Can I use my mobility scooter on public roadways?

Whether you can use a mobility scooter on public roadways depends upon local laws. Some areas permit it, while others prevent or restrict it.

6. How do I keep my mobility scooter?

Regular maintenance consists of examining tire pressure, keeping the battery charged, and guaranteeing the brakes work appropriately.
